This is a RFC, but I really want to include this on Qemu 1.1.

This will allow libvirt to reuse our CPU defs starting on Qemu 1.1, and will
give us some freedom to change the syntax and semantics of the cpudef sections,
as long as we keep the config file at the same place.

Making this change earlier will benefit users that use Qemu directly but simply
want to use the default CPU models (they won't have to update their config
files on /etc once we change the way cpudefs work), and libvirt, that will
finally be able to reuse the existing CPU models.

This series should be applied on top of both the "./configure --confdir" and
the "-readconfig fd=<fd>" series I submitted earlier today.

Eduardo Habkost (3):
  move list of default config files to qemu-config-arch.c
  implement -readconfig help=defconfig option
  move cpudef config sections to /usr/share/qemu/cpudefs-x86_64.conf
